Web4 de out. de 2024 · Electric pottery wheels are run by a motor. The strength of a pottery wheel is often gauged by the amount of clay it can center. This ability depends on the amount of torque the motor generates. Torque is a turning force that causes an object to rotate around an axis ( source ). Depending on your height. The height of your wedging area should be right around your hip area which gives you good leverage and doesn’t put undue pressure on your back. This molded ceramic ware is then exposed to the kiln for … Web9 de out. de 2024 · Also popularly referred to as a potter’s wheel, a pottery wheel is a device used to mold clay into round-shaped objects. This machine is fundamental for creating symmetrical clay items, such as tableware containers, decorative vessels, candleholders, flower pots, abstract art pieces, and more.

The clay needs to be wet and slips under their hands and fingers. Potters use a combination of pressure and finger and hand position to form the pottery.
